Data access apparatus and method and magnetic resonance device
A data access device and data technology, which is applied in the field of data access devices and magnetic resonance equipment, can solve the problems of unidentifiable column addresses, uncertain memory operation delay, etc., and achieve low cost, less resource occupation, and simple implementation Effect

[0052] refer to figure 2 , the data access device according to the second embodiment includes a storage module 21 , a FIFO memory 22 and a selector 23 . The data access device can be used in a multi-channel nuclear magnetic resonance spectrometer, such as a multi-channel nuclear magnetic resonance spectrometer in magnetic resonance equipment, to realize read and write operations of functional data of multiple channels. Wherein, the storage module 21 may be a DDR memory, or other storage modules whose data transmission delay is not fixed.
[0053] The functional data of each channel of the multi-channel nuclear magnetic resonance spectrometer is written into the corresponding address of the storage module through the selector.

[0061] refer to image 3 , the data access method according to the third embodiment includes the following steps:
[0062] Step S31, storing data, and writing the data into a preset address of the storage module;
[0063] Step S32, outputting row data and a feedback signal according to the row address of the target data in response to the received read command for reading the target data;
[0064] Step S33, cache the column address information in response to the read command;
[0065] Step S34, outputting the cached column address information in response to the feedback signal;
[0066] Step S35, parsing the target data from the row data according to the column address information.
[0067] As a non-limiting example, the column addresses can be buffered and output in a first-in-first-out manner using various appropriate buffer modules, such as FIFO memory, but not limited thereto.
